Subject: [PATCH v4 2/4] topology: use bin_attribute to avoid buff overflow

From: Tian Tao <tiantao6@...ilicon.com>

Reading sys/devices/system/cpu/cpuX/topology/ returns cpu topology.
However, the size of this file is limited to PAGE_SIZE because of the
limitation for sysfs attribute. so we use bin_attribute instead of
attribute to avoid NR_CPUS too big to cause buff overflow.
